Fertility & birth rates in Mauritania and Tunisia

Updated on by Georank team

Mauritania has an annual birth rate of 34.4 births per 1,000 people, compared to 13.7 for Tunisia. The average number of children a woman is expected to have during her lifetime — the fertility rate, is 4.7 in Mauritania and 1.83 in Tunisia — 61% difference.

1960 vs 2023, the fertility rate has decreased by 23.6% in Mauritania and by 74.4% in Tunisia — in 1960, it was 6.15 and 7.16, respectively.

  • Mauritania is ranked 13/196 by birth rate compared to 104/196 for Tunisia.
  • The mean age at childbearing (for all the births, not just the first) is 30.2 in Mauritania — it's 31.4 in Tunisia.
  • Annual births per 1,000 women ages 15-19 (adolescent birth rate or teenage mother rate) is 88.9 in Mauritania vs 4.32 in Tunisia.
  • In Mauritania, 24.3% of the population is composed of women of reproductive age (15-49), compared to 25.3% in Tunisia.

The chart above illustrates the comparison of the absolute yearly changes in population resulting from births and deaths.

Excluding migration, the natural population change due to births and deaths from 2022 to 2023 was +2.89% in Mauritania and +0.77% in Tunisia.

For the past 10 years, the annual natural population change has been +3% in Mauritania and +1.05% in Tunisia.

The maternal mortality rate, which is the probability of dying during childbirth or within 42 days of pregnancy termination, is 381 deaths per 100,000 live births in Mauritania, compared to 36 deaths in Tunisia.
